4s overheating
Lately I have been having an issue with my phone heating up, it seems to head up when I have it plugged in to the stereo in my car and am running pandora. Today, while running pandora throughout the stereo my phone shut off and I got a temperature warning stating that I needed to let the phone cool before I could even use it again. Any ideas? thanks in advance

I would say heating up for smartphones regardless is Apple or not is pretty normal. Warm feeling yes especially when charging or using the phone heavily. However, if the heat is too hot to bear, then it could be heating issues.
